XRP push for a 66% gain—Here’s what to watch After XRP’s recent surge, the asset is taking a breather as it builds momentum for what could be its next bullish move. Currently, XRP is trading within a symmetrical triangle, a consolidation pattern formed by converging support and resistance levels. The rally remains intact, with strong support at 2.2499 preventing any significant pullback. This level has helped stabilize the asset during its consolidation phase. Source: TradingView If the coin breaks out of this pattern, analysts predict an additional 66.83% gain, pushing the price to $4.0706. At this point, buying pressure is expected to ease. Is an XRP rally on the horizon? Technical indicators suggest that XRP’s anticipated breakout may not materialize in the short term. The Chaikin Money Flow (CMF), which gauges market sentiment by measuring liquidity inflows and outflows, was negative. With a reading of -0.04, it indicates insufficient buying interest to sustain upward momentum. Similarly, the Bull Bear Power indicator, which helps determine whether bulls or bears dominate the market, remained negative at -0.0462. This is reflected in a series of red bars, signaling bearish control.
